WATERTOWN, Mass., May 18, 2017 -- athenahealth, Inc. (NASDAQ:ATHN), a leading provider of network-enabled services for hospital and ambulatory clients nationwide, today announced the launch of MDP Labs, a new innovation program hosted in the company’s San Francisco office, and invites all entrepreneurs with novel technologies that can help fix what is broken in healthcare to apply.
“In 2011, we launched the athenahealth Marketplace wherein we opened a door for entrepreneurs to deliver new innovations to thousands of providers via our national cloud platform,” said Jonathan Bush, chief executive officer at athenahealth. “We are now supersizing our efforts—committing to fill 200 seats of our San Francisco office with the next generation of doers and big thinkers —and ushering in the next stage of the healthcare internet. By consolidating fresh talent, we can help fast track innovative solutions to market, making healthcare IT much more relevant, valuable, and ‘shop-able’ for providers and their patients.”
MDP Labs is open to all healthcare and technology entrepreneurs, from seed-stage startups to mature companies. Companies will be evaluated based on their team, business model, stage of development, demonstrated traction, and strategic fit with athenahealth’s service portfolio and business model. Unlike many accelerator and incubator programs, MDP Labs will not take equity in participating companies.
MDP Labs participants will have access to:
- Workspace and Community – Office space in athenahealth’s downtown San Francisco (SoMA) location with a welcoming community of like-minded entrepreneurs.
- Tailored Programming – Internal R&D and business experts to help design a program catered to your company’s needs.
- Mentorship – Ongoing, dedicated mentorship and feedback from athenahealth’s product teams, senior leadership, super users, and curated network of advisors.
- Partnerships and Funding Opportunities – Opportunities to fast track an athenahealth partnership or investment.
- Exposure to Clients – Broad exposure to the athenahealth provider network and beta programs.

About ‘More Disruption Please’
The athenahealth More Disruption Please (MDP) partnership and innovation program brings together entrepreneurs, investors, clinicians and industry experts who share the company’s vision of disrupting the status quo in healthcare. Through collaboration and seamless integration on athenahealth’s open cloud platform, MDP provides easy access to the world’s most innovative thinking, offering solutions to help healthcare professionals thrive in the face of industry change and pressure.
